package main
import (
"flag"
"fmt"
"github.com/codahale/hdrhistogram"
"github.com/lirm/aeron-go/aeron"
"github.com/lirm/aeron-go/aeron/atomic"
"github.com/lirm/aeron-go/aeron/logbuffer"
"github.com/lirm/aeron-go/examples"
"github.com/op/go-logging"
"io"
"os"
"runtime/pprof"
"time"
)
var logger = logging.MustGetLogger("examples")
func main() {
flag.Parse()
if !*examples.ExamplesConfig.LoggingOn {
logging.SetLevel(logging.INFO, "aeron")
logging.SetLevel(logging.INFO, "memmap")
logging.SetLevel(logging.INFO, "driver")
logging.SetLevel(logging.INFO, "counters")
logging.SetLevel(logging.INFO, "logbuffers")
logging.SetLevel(logging.INFO, "buffer")
logging.SetLevel(logging.INFO, "examples")
}
to := time.Duration(time.Millisecond.Nanoseconds() * *examples.ExamplesConfig.DriverTo)
ctx := aeron.NewContext().AeronDir(*examples.ExamplesConfig.AeronPrefix).MediaDriverTimeout(to)
a, err := aeron.Connect(ctx)
if err != nil {
logger.Fatalf("Failed to connect to media driver: %s\n", err.Error())
}
defer a.Close()
subscription := <-a.AddSubscription(*examples.PingPongConfig.PongChannel, int32(*examples.PingPongConfig.PongStreamID))
defer subscription.Close()
logger.Infof("Subscription found %v", subscription)
publication := <-a.AddPublication(*examples.PingPongConfig.PingChannel, int32(*examples.PingPongConfig.PingStreamID))
defer publication.Close()
logger.Infof("Publication found %v", publication)
for !publication.IsConnected() {
logger.Debug("Publication isn't connected")
time.Sleep(time.Millisecond * 300)
}
logger.Info("Publication connected")
if *examples.ExamplesConfig.ProfilerEnabled {
fname := fmt.Sprintf("ping-%d.pprof", time.Now().Unix())
logger.Infof("Profiling enabled. Will use: %s", fname)
f, err := os.Create(fname)
if err == nil {
pprof.StartCPUProfile(f)
defer pprof.StopCPUProfile()
} else {
logger.Errorf("Failed to create profile file with %v", err)
}
}
hist := hdrhistogram.New(1, 1000000000, 3)
handler := func(buffer *atomic.Buffer, offset int32, length int32, header *logbuffer.Header) {
sent := buffer.GetInt64(offset)
now := time.Now().UnixNano()
hist.RecordValue(now - sent)
if logger.IsEnabledFor(logging.DEBUG) {
logger.Debugf("Received message at offset %d, length %d, position %d, termId %d, frame len %d",
offset, length, header.Offset(), header.TermId(), header.FrameLength())
}
}
srcBuffer := atomic.MakeBuffer(make([]byte, *examples.ExamplesConfig.Size))
warmupIt := 1000
logger.Infof("Sending %d messages of %d bytes for warmup", warmupIt, srcBuffer.Capacity())
for i := 0; i < warmupIt; i++ {
now := time.Now().UnixNano()
srcBuffer.PutInt64(0, now)
for true {
ret := publication.Offer(srcBuffer, 0, srcBuffer.Capacity(), nil)
if ret > 0 {
break
} else {
panic(fmt.Sprintf("Failed to offer message of %d bytes due to %d", srcBuffer.Capacity(), ret))
}
}
for true {
ret := subscription.Poll(handler, 10)
if ret > 0 {
break
} else if ret < 0 {
panic(fmt.Sprintf("Failed to poll due to %d", ret))
}
}
}
hist.Reset()
cnt := atomic.Int{}
logger.Infof("Sending %d messages of %d bytes", *examples.ExamplesConfig.Messages, srcBuffer.Capacity())
for ; int(cnt.Get()) < *examples.ExamplesConfig.Messages; cnt.Add(1) {
now := time.Now().UnixNano()
srcBuffer.PutInt64(0, now)
for publication.Offer(srcBuffer, 0, srcBuffer.Capacity(), nil) < 0 {
}
for subscription.Poll(handler, 10) <= 0 {
}
}
OutputPercentileDistribution(os.Stdout, hist, 1000.0)
}
func OutputPercentileDistribution(out io.Writer, h *hdrhistogram.Histogram, scalingFactor float64) {
fmt.Print("Value Percentile TotalCount 1/(1-Percentile)\n\n")
//Value Percentile TotalCount 1/(1-Percentile)
for _, b := range h.CumulativeDistribution() {
pct := b.Quantile / 100.0
io.WriteString(out, fmt.Sprintf("%12.3f %2.12f %10d %14.2f\n",
float64(b.ValueAt)/scalingFactor,
pct,
b.Count,
1/(1-pct)))
}
io.WriteString(out, fmt.Sprintf("#[Mean = %12.3f, StdDeviation = %12.3f]\n",
h.Mean()/scalingFactor,
h.StdDev()/scalingFactor))
io.WriteString(out, fmt.Sprintf("#[Max = %12.3f, Total count = %12d]\n",
float64(h.Max())/scalingFactor,
h.TotalCount()))
}
